Air Niugini has appointed Maree Keygan as the airline’s Australian airports regional manager, based at Cairns Airport.

Keygan has worked with Air Niugini for 29 years, starting in January 1990 as an internatio­nal travel advisor, and also working in airport operations and cargo. and operationa­l customer excellence,” she says.

Air Niugini uplifts 3.3 million tonnes of cargo per year, Australia wide. The main commoditie­s are fresh fruit, vegetables, meat and dairy, along with machinery and general cargo.

She is now primarily responsibl­e for leading and managing all airport and cargo operations throughout Australia.
